    I have the P-Zero Nero M+S tyres on my S4 and my brother's A6, even know that they are "all-season" tyres, they are actually better than some of the "summer only high performance" tyres. I think you will be very happy with them. Tyre technology has came a long way and unless you go with racing slicks, the line that divided the all-season vs. summer only high performance tyres are becoming rather blurry. However, there may be a long wait for them as my brother had to wait about 3 months to get them. Then again, since you are not looking into replacing them until late winter, it shouldn't be that big of an issue.
